Out final Alaskan port stop on our Carnival Luminosa sailing was Ketchikan, known as Alaska's first city. Not only is it noted as the state's first incorporated city in 1900, but its essentially the first town you come across as you enter Alaska's inside passage, making it a routine stop for almost all Alaskan sailings no matter the cruise line. Our stop was brief since the voyage for our final stop in Victoria, Canada requires a full day and a half of sailing. But even a brief visit can be a memorable one with such a rich history of Alaskan Native culture.
